Important Names & Dates The Names & Dates program is the first in a series which are designed to directly integrate with the Rocksoft Address Book program. Using the Database created by the Address Book program, Structure ID numbers are used to reference entries in the Names & Dates Database. The Names & Dates program will allow the user to enter Anniversary dates, First names and Birthdates of family members and years in which Christmas cards have been either sent and/or received from these families. The Database can be printed for hardcopy storage or you may list on the screen individual data for each family. There is also an option of displaying a selected month, which indicates days in which activity occurs. * Menu Options: Browse Master File - produces a list of the Last Name, First Name, City, State & Phone of all entries, in alphabetical order. Those entries which blink indicate data was found in the Names & Dates Database. Entering a number (1-5) will display that information on the screen. Edit Names & Dates - Upon entry of the last 3 digits of a families last name, data will be displayed on the screen and changes can be made. * Display Month - Enter any month, and you will see, at a glance, all days within that month that have activity.
